What aspect of physics is most crucial?

The conserved quantities are the most crucial ones in physics; among them are mass and energy (in relativity theory, mass and energy are equivalent and are conserved together), momentum, angular momentum, and electric charge.The study of matter, its motion through space and time, as well as related ideas like energy and force, is the focus of the natural science of physics. Anything with mass and volume is generally regarded as matter.The Greek word Physikos, which means nature, is the source of the English word physics. What role does physical science play in modern life?

Physical Science’s Importance in Everyday Life Physical Science is crucial to the development of technology. Physical science made it possible for modern inventions and conveniences. Science enlightens us to the beauty of nature and art, particularly in aspects like symmetry and proportion. We can state with certainty that physics governs our lives and makes daily activities easier. Many applications of physics, including electronics and mechanics, would not be possible today without the current state of our understanding of the subject.
